Abstract

The invention relates to a rotary dough molding machine (10). The rotary dough molding machine comprises: a frame (6), a die roller (4) rotatably mounted to the frame (6), a knife (3) for scraping dough from the die roller (4), said knife (3) extending along the die roller (4), and a driving means for moving the knife (3) between a scraping position and an inactive position, wherein the driving means comprises a first drive (1) acting on the first end (31) of the knife (3), and a second drive (2) acting on the second end (32) of the knife (3).

Description

technical field

[0001] The invention relates to a rotary dough forming machine comprising a frame, molding rolls rotatably mounted to the frame, knives for scraping dough from the molding rolls, said knives extending along the molding rolls, and The driving device used to move the tool between the scraping position and the non-working position. Furthermore, the invention relates to a method for operating a rotary dough forming machine.

[0002] A rotary dough forming machine comprises a rotary die roll having on its surface a plurality of dies in the form of cavities (or recesses) for receiving dough. Feed rolls (also known as pressure rolls) feed the dough from the hopper into the gap between the die rolls and feed rolls and squeeze the dough into the dies of the die rolls. In order to remove excess dough from the die rolls, knives are provided for scraping the dough from the surface of the die rolls.
